使用闲置服务器搭建VPS,需安装虚拟化软件如VirtualBox或VMware,配置网络和存储,创建虚拟机并安装操作系统,最终远程访问和管理。
利用闲置服务器快速打造自己的VPS
在数字化转型的浪潮中,很多企业和个人都会产生一些不再充分使用的服务器硬件资源,将这些空闲服务器转变为虚拟私人服务器(VPS)是一种高效利用现有资产、降低成本的好方法,以下是如何快速将闲置服务器打造成VPS的详细步骤。
准备工作
1、硬件检查:确保服务器硬件处于良好状态,包括CPU、内存、硬盘和网络连接。
2、系统备份:对服务器上现有的数据进行备份,避免在设置过程中发生数据丢失。
3、软件准备:下载虚拟化软件(如VirtualBox, VMware ESXi, Proxmox VE等),以及待安装的操作系统镜像文件。
虚拟化环境搭建
选择虚拟化平台
常见的免费虚拟化平台有VirtualBox, QEMU/KVM等,而商业解决方案如VMware vSphere和Microsoft Hyper-V则提供更加完整的功能集合。
安装虚拟化软件
以安装Proxmox VE为例:
1、插入启动介质,引导服务器从启动介质启动。
2、按照屏幕提示完成基本设置,包括语言、时区、密码等。
3、指定磁盘分区方案,并开始安装过程。
4、安装完成后,重启系统。
配置虚拟化环境
登录Proxmox VE管理界面,开始创建虚拟机:
1、添加存储:指定物理硬盘或磁盘分区作为虚拟机存储空间。
2、创建虚拟机:通过向导输入虚拟机名称、选择操作系统类型、分配资源(CPU、内存、磁盘空间)。
3、安装操作系统:挂载之前准备的操作系统镜像文件,启动虚拟机并按照常规流程安装操作系统。
网络配置
为虚拟机配置网络,确保它能够访问外部网络:
1、创建虚拟网络:在Proxmox VE中配置网桥或NAT网络模式。
2、设置虚拟机网络接口:在虚拟机设置中指定网络接口,并分配IP地址。
安全性加固
1、防火墙设置:根据需要配置防火墙规则,限制不必要的端口访问。
2、系统更新:确保操作系统和所有软件都是最新版本,及时打上安全补丁。
3、用户权限管理:设置强密码,合理分配用户权限,避免使用root账户直接登录。
性能优化
1、资源监控:定期检查服务器资源使用情况,如CPU、内存和磁盘IO。
2、负载均衡:如果运行多个虚拟机,考虑使用负载均衡技术以提高整体性能。
相关问题与解答
Q1: 我是否需要为我的VPS购买额外的许可证?
A1: 如果你使用的是免费的虚拟化软件和开源操作系统,通常不需要购买额外许可证,但若是商业软件或闭源操作系统,可能需要购买相应的许可证。
Q2: 我可以在同一台服务器上运行多少个VPS?
A2: 这取决于服务器的硬件资源,你需要确保每个VPS有足够的资源来满足其运行需求,过度拥挤可能导致性能下降。
Q3: 我应该选择哪种虚拟化软件?
A3: 选择取决于你的需求和技术背景,Proxmox VE适合想要同时运行Windows和Linux虚拟机的用户,而FreeNAS适合需要存储和文件共享的场景。
Q4: 如何保证VPS的数据安全?
A4: 定期备份是保障数据安全的关键,你可以设置自动备份到另一台服务器或云存储服务,确保你的防病毒软件和系统安全措施是最新的。